| 命令 | 描述 |
| mvn -v | 查看版本信息 |
| mvn clean | 清理项目生产的临时文件,一般是模块下的target目录 |
| mvn compile | 编译源代码,一般编译模块下的src/main/java目录 |
| mvn package | 项目打包工具,会在模块下的target目录生成jar或war等文件 |
| mvn validate | 验证工程是否正确,所有需要的资源是否可用。 |
| mvn test | 测试命令,或执行src/test/java/下junit的测试用例. |
| mvn install | 将打包的jar/war文件复制到你的本地仓库中,供其他模块使用 |
| mvn verify | 运行任何检查,验证包是否有效且达到质量标准。 |
| mvn deploy | 将打包的文件发布到远程参考,提供其他人员进行下载依赖 |
| mvn site | 生成项目相关信息的网站 |
| mvn eclise:eclipse | 将项目转化为Eclipse项目 |
| mvn dependency:tree | 打印出项目的整个依赖树 |
| mvn archetype:generate | 创建Maven的普通java项目 |
智能体的知识库、插件、工作流
本文围绕智能体的核心支撑体系展开,分知识库、插件、工作流三大模块进行详细阐释,清晰梳理了各模块的定义、类型、核心特征、运作逻辑及相互协同关系,勾勒出智能体实现标准化、自动化、高效化任务处理的完整能力框架。在知识库部分,明确了结构化、非结构化两类知识库的存储形式、优势与适用场景,重点阐述了其与 RAG 技术的协同逻辑,通过离线预处理和在线推理的工业级通用工作流,解决大模型知识过时、领域能力匮乏、易产生幻觉的痛点,让智能体依托真实专业的外部知识生成答案;在插件部分,界定了插件作为智能体模块化功能拓展单元的核心定义,分析其模块化、可插拔等特征,分类介绍工具调用、领域服务等四类插件的应用,说明插件能在不重构智能体核心模型的前提下,快速补齐其工具操作、跨系统交互等能力短板,且与智能体核心推理引擎形成 “需求接收 - 插件调用 - 结果处理 - 答案生成” 的协同流程;在工作流部分,定义了其作为智能体从需求解析到结果反馈的全链路标准化处理流程,以电商客服智能体为例拆解了需求接收与解析、任务拆解与资源匹配等五大核心执行步骤,同时总结了任务处理标准化、提升执行效率、支持复杂任务拆解等核心优势,指出高阶智能体的工作流还具备自主推理调整能力,可根据实际场景灵活适配。整体而言,三大模块相互配合、深度协同,共同支撑智能体实现对各类任务的自动化、智能化处理,适配多领域、多场景的应用需求。